I had the orange emission light and the an indy BMW mechanic suggesred I use it. Code was an oxygen sensor on the outlet of the SCR filter, I believe, and an injector issue. Cleared codes and been fine for 800 miles.
Not sure if the product was addressing the sensor or the injector but the bottle indicates it is for the DPF...? I should followup with him. |

I think it's supposed to accelerate how much soot is burned off during a DPF regen. This would reduce the amount of ash that accumulates in the DPF and extend the useful life of the unit. My current tank of diesel has some of this stuff in it and I noticed the engine is a bit more responsive after going through 1/4 tank. I'm not sure why or how.

DESCRIPTION
Ensures optimum combustion of the fuel, reduces soot formation, lowers emissions and extends the service life of diesel particulate filters. Vehicles used for short trips and city traffic are especially affected by clogged diesel particulate filters. Regular use keeps the diesel particulate filter clean, avoiding expensive repairs and downtimes. Source: https://products.liqui-moly.com/dies...otector-5.html |
